    Missing period and not pregnany
    I've been off my birth control pill for 5 months. Didn't get my period for the 1st two months and then got it right before my wedding and then once after (26 days). But now its 33 days and I haven't gotten it. We've been trying for a baby but I've take 2 HPT and they were both negative. I don't have any signs of being pregnant and didn't have signs of my period either. I do notice a white discharge similar to when I ovulate. I'm scheduled to see my gyno this month for my yearly visit but am going to try and switch to see her early this week. I don't know why I'm so unregular. Before I started on the pill I never missed a period and on the pill I was always regular. Any ideas?

    For some women it can take up to a year for their cycles to become regular once coming off the pill.

    What time of day did you take the HPTs? First morning urine is the most abundant in the pregnancy hormone hcg. So, if you are pregnant, and you took the test in the evening, then you may have gotten a false negative.

    Well, depending on your age, your hormones going on and/or coming off the pill are in the middle of a balancing act.

    It also depends on the length of time you were on the pill. Your body is trying to adjust to the drop in synthetic hormone that it was given while you were on the pill. Natural hormonal adjustments are not made overnight and can take up to a year before you are back on a regular cycle.
